Unusual and Appreciated Mother's Day Gift Ideas
For the practical mother in your life, let’s take a look at a few Mother’s Day gifts that will be welcomed and appreciated on Mother’s Day. Just a few ideas from friends who managed to make their mothers feel loved and appreciated with quite an odd assortment of gifts!
For the cook in the family, why not give Mom some new pots and pans? Perhaps it seems like too practical a gift but after ten or fifteen years Mom is looking at sticky cookie residue that will never come off. When a good friend of mine, in absolute frustration, actually asked her Mom what she wanted for Mother’s Day, she shocked her by saying “I actually would love some new pots and pans.” So, new pots and pans in hand, her mother was happy and offered to cook dinner the following Sunday!
For the mom who loves the luguries in life, why not get her some smelly bubble bath, bath crystals, minerals and salts to make that middle age skin a little shinier. While it may not seem practical, it really is since many of us just stop by and pick up a spa gift certificate. My practical mother would rather have a collection of what she calls smelly stuff to use in her leisure than one trip to the spa that she complains lasts too long and she gets tired of wandering around in (her words) underwear.
When your mom likes the outdoors, a friend of mine got her Mom an IPOD that she could use while gardening, walking or washing her car. Face it, my friend said she had to load the IPOD with music that she remembered her Mom liked, but her mother continues to be the envy of her middle-aged friends who steal a peek at her downloaded episodes of MONK while they wait at the doctor’s office – impressed and excited that they have such a technically skilled friend.
A friend of mine got her mother some of those comfy Egyptian cotton sheets for Mother’s Day last year. Her mother was thrilled and continues to tell her daughter how much she loves them. This year, she has already told her daughter that she wants new pillows for the bed – a theme that could last for years to come with throw blankets, new bedspreads, etc. Hey, if it ain’t broke…
